gem.sh gem.sh
Home Gems Types Docs Community
  • Modules

    • module Fusuma
    • module Fusuma::Config::YAMLDuplicationChecker
    • module Fusuma::CustomProcess
    • module Fusuma::Plugin
    • module Fusuma::Plugin::Buffers
    • module Fusuma::Plugin::Detectors
    • module Fusuma::Plugin::Events
    • module Fusuma::Plugin::Events::Records
    • module Fusuma::Plugin::Executors
    • module Fusuma::Plugin::Filters
    • module Fusuma::Plugin::Inputs
    • module Fusuma::Plugin::Parsers
  • Classes

    • class Fusuma::Config
    • class Fusuma::Config::Index
    • class Fusuma::Config::Index::Key
    • class Fusuma::Config::InvalidFileError
    • class Fusuma::Config::NotFoundError
    • class Fusuma::Config::Searcher
    • class Fusuma::Device
    • class Fusuma::Device::LineParser
    • class Fusuma::Environment
    • class Fusuma::LibinputCommand
    • class Fusuma::MultiLogger
    • class Fusuma::Plugin::Base
    • class Fusuma::Plugin::Buffers::Buffer
    • class Fusuma::Plugin::Buffers::GestureBuffer
    • class Fusuma::Plugin::Buffers::TimerBuffer
    • class Fusuma::Plugin::Detectors::Detector
    • class Fusuma::Plugin::Detectors::PinchDetector
    • class Fusuma::Plugin::Detectors::PinchDetector::Direction
    • class Fusuma::Plugin::Detectors::PinchDetector::Quantity
    • class Fusuma::Plugin::Detectors::RotateDetector
    • class Fusuma::Plugin::Detectors::RotateDetector::Direction
    • class Fusuma::Plugin::Detectors::RotateDetector::Quantity
    • class Fusuma::Plugin::Detectors::SwipeDetector
    • class Fusuma::Plugin::Detectors::SwipeDetector::Direction
    • class Fusuma::Plugin::Detectors::SwipeDetector::Quantity
    • class Fusuma::Plugin::Events::Event
    • class Fusuma::Plugin::Events::Records::ContextRecord
    • class Fusuma::Plugin::Events::Records::GestureRecord
    • class Fusuma::Plugin::Events::Records::IndexRecord
    • class Fusuma::Plugin::Events::Records::Record
    • class Fusuma::Plugin::Events::Records::TextRecord
    • class Fusuma::Plugin::Executors::CommandExecutor
    • class Fusuma::Plugin::Executors::Executor
    • class Fusuma::Plugin::Filters::Filter
    • class Fusuma::Plugin::Filters::LibinputDeviceFilter
    • class Fusuma::Plugin::Filters::LibinputDeviceFilter::KeepDevice
    • class Fusuma::Plugin::Filters::LibinputTimeoutFilter
    • class Fusuma::Plugin::Inputs::Input
    • class Fusuma::Plugin::Inputs::LibinputCommandInput
    • class Fusuma::Plugin::Inputs::TimerInput
    • class Fusuma::Plugin::Manager
    • class Fusuma::Plugin::Parsers::LibinputGestureParser
    • class Fusuma::Plugin::Parsers::Parser
    • class Fusuma::Runner
    • class Hash
    • class IO
    • class String
    Overview
    H
    Home
    R
    Reference
    T
    Types
    C
    Changelogs
  • Documentation
    • README
  • More
    • Versions
    • Source
    • Playground
    • Stats
    • Metadata
    • Wiki
    • Announcements
    Community
    • Articles
    • Tutorials
    • Videos
    • Community
  1. Gems
  2. fusuma
  3. 2.0.5
  4. module Fusuma::Plugin

module Fusuma::Plugin

Modules in this namespace

Buffers

module

in Fusuma::Plugin

Detectors

module

in Fusuma::Plugin

Events

module

in Fusuma::Plugin

Executors

module

in Fusuma::Plugin

Filters

module

in Fusuma::Plugin

Inputs

module

in Fusuma::Plugin

Parsers

module

in Fusuma::Plugin

Classes in this namespace

Base

class

in Fusuma::Plugin

Manager

class

in Fusuma::Plugin

Modules

  • Fusuma::Plugin::Buffers
  • Fusuma::Plugin::Detectors
  • Fusuma::Plugin::Events
  • Fusuma::Plugin::Executors
  • Fusuma::Plugin::Filters
  • Fusuma::Plugin::Inputs
  • Fusuma::Plugin::Parsers

Classes

  • Fusuma::Plugin::Base
  • Fusuma::Plugin::Manager

Defined in

  • lib/fusuma/plugin/base.rb
  • lib/fusuma/plugin/buffers/buffer.rb
  • lib/fusuma/plugin/buffers/gesture_buffer.rb
  • lib/fusuma/plugin/buffers/timer_buffer.rb
  • lib/fusuma/plugin/detectors/detector.rb
  • lib/fusuma/plugin/detectors/pinch_detector.rb
  • lib/fusuma/plugin/detectors/rotate_detector.rb
  • lib/fusuma/plugin/detectors/swipe_detector.rb
  • lib/fusuma/plugin/events/event.rb
  • lib/fusuma/plugin/events/records/context_record.rb
  • lib/fusuma/plugin/events/records/gesture_record.rb
  • lib/fusuma/plugin/events/records/index_record.rb
  • lib/fusuma/plugin/events/records/record.rb
  • lib/fusuma/plugin/events/records/text_record.rb
  • lib/fusuma/plugin/executors/command_executor.rb
  • lib/fusuma/plugin/executors/executor.rb
  • lib/fusuma/plugin/filters/filter.rb
  • lib/fusuma/plugin/filters/libinput_device_filter.rb
  • lib/fusuma/plugin/filters/libinput_timeout_filter.rb
  • lib/fusuma/plugin/inputs/input.rb
  • lib/fusuma/plugin/inputs/libinput_command_input.rb
  • lib/fusuma/plugin/inputs/timer_input.rb
  • lib/fusuma/plugin/manager.rb
  • lib/fusuma/plugin/parsers/libinput_gesture_parser.rb
  • lib/fusuma/plugin/parsers/parser.rb
Home
Gems
Docs
Contribute
Monitoring
Twitter GitHub Mastodon

© 2026 gem.sh - Beautiful documentation for any Ruby gem